Below are some of the utensils and equipment used in food (fish) processing 1. Weighing scales - used to weigh fish and meat. 2. Measuring spoons - used to measure the right amount of substance like sugar or salt. 3. Measuring cups - used to measure liquid substances. 4. Knives - used to cut fish or meat 5. Scissors - used to trim fish's fins 6. Oil drum - serves as container for salted fish 7. Bakol - used in transporting smoked fish 8. Tongs - picking and getting food 9. Chopping board - this is where ingredients are cut same as the fish and meat.

MANUAL OF FOOD AND FISH PROCESSING- - Fish Processing is a way of preserving fish and at the same time improving their quality. In the process, the properties of the fish change. There are many ways to process fish. Some methods such as salting and drying have been used since the ancient times, long before modern technology was introduced. Others involved the use of chemicals and electrical devices. But whatever process is used, the fish to be processed should always be fresh alting is the process that lowers the moisture or water content of fish and other fishery products to a point where microorganisms cannot live and grow. Reflection Paper FOOD AND FISH PROCESSING - Food processing typically involves activities such as mincing and macerating, liquefaction, emulsification, and cooking (such as baking, boiling, broiling, frying, or grilling); pickling, pasteurization, and many other kinds of preservation; and canning or other packaging . The term fish processing refers to the processes associated with fish and fish products between the time fish are caught or harvested, and the time the final product is delivered to the customer. Although the term refers specifically to fish, in practice it is extended to cover any aquatic organisms harvested for commercial purposes, whether caught in wild fisheries or harvested from aquaculture or fish farming .
